Securing Your BMS: Best Practices for Digital Safety
Protecting your facility 's Building get more info System (BMS) is critically important in today's connected landscape. Adopting robust protection practices is no longer optional. Start by frequently updating firmware and software to eliminate known vulnerabilities. Limit access by employing strong passwords and layered verification . Furthermore , isolate your network to hinder malicious access and define specific response plans to address any breaches . Finally, conduct regular security scans to uncover and correct any flaws before they can be leveraged by attackers or malicious actors.

Beyond Passwords: Advanced BMS Cybersecurity Strategies
The reliance on standard passwords for Building Management System (BMS) security is ever more inadequate in today's complex threat landscape. New BMS cybersecurity approaches must extend far past this basic layer. A reliable defense requires a comprehensive solution, encompassing various critical elements. These include utilizing multi-factor approval, regularly conducting vulnerability assessments, and consistently tracking network data. Furthermore, isolating the BMS infrastructure from main IT systems is essential to prevent broad movement following a compromise. Finally, sustained personnel instruction on threat prevention best practices is paramount to lessen the risk of human error.
